Abstract

INDIVIDUAL PHOTOVOLTAIC SHADE The invention relates to a photovoltaic shade structure (100) intended to shade an individual parking area for a vehicle (200) comprising a chassis (201) and two front or rear wheels (202, 203), said shade structure (100) comprising: a photovoltaic assembly (110) comprising a plurality of photovoltaic solar panels (111), and comprising a panel support (112) supporting said plurality of photovoltaic solar panels (111); a support structure (120) comprising at least one post (121) connected to the photovoltaic assembly (110) at a first longitudinal end (E1) of said post or each of said posts (121) via at least one connection;a base (130) fixed to the support structure (120) by means of at least one fixing, said base (130) comprising at least one stop capable of blocking the advance of at least one of said wheels of said vehicle when the latter is in position in said individual parking area.
